发明名称 IMPACT TOOLS OR APPARATUS
摘要 1356022 Percussive tools DOBSON PARK INDUSTRIES Ltd 21 Sept 1971 [10 Feb 1971] 4326/71 Heading B4C An impact tool including a hammer piston 11 incorporates a chamber 13 containing a compressible fluid (liquid or gas) and cylinder spaces 10a, 10b to which pressure fluid is supplied via a spool valve 21 to effect a piston return stroke. Return of the piston compresses the fluid in the chamber 13 and a high pressure in chamber 13 results in switching of the spool valve 21 to a condition permitting exhaust of the cylinder spaces. Thus the piston is driven on an impact stroke by the compressed fluid. As illustrated in Figs. 1 and 2 with the spool valve 21 in the exhaust condition and pilot valves 29, 30 in their illustrated conditions pressure fluid from line 32 is applied via valve 30 to the valve 21 while pilot valve 29 connects the valve 21 to exhaust via line 28, and the spool 22 is moved to a fluid supply position. When the high pressure in the chamber 13 is attained, on piston return, compressible fluid via lines 31 effects firstly movement of spool of valve 30 to connect the valve 21 via valve 30 to exhaust, and secondly movement of spool of valve 29 to connect the valve 21 via valve 29 to pressure fluid supply line 26. The spool 22 is now returned to its illustrated cylinder exhaust position, and the piston moves on an impact stroke. When the fluid in the chamber 13 reaches a low pressure the spools of the valves 29, 30 are returned to their illustrated positions and the cycle is repeated. Fluid is initially supplied via line 41 and check valve 40 to move the spool 22 to the illustrated position if the valve spool 22 is not in that position. The spring forces urging the spools of pilot valves 29, 30 to the illustrated positions are variable. A manually operable stop/start valve may be located in line 26 or line 32. In a modified tool (Fig. 3) the pressure fluid acting on the spool 22 to move it to the fluid supply position is cylinder exhaust fluid forced from the cylinder via a line 46a connected to the pilot valve 30 by a step on the piston entering a reduced cylinder space 10d. In this tool air is supplied via a one-way valve to space 10c and is compressed by the piston to a superatmospheric pressure to prevent ingress of air from the working area. In a modification of Fig. 3 (Fig. 4, not shown) the exhaust fluid forced via line 46a acts directly on one end of the spool 22.
